Conquest

Conquest

Year: 1983

Runtime: 88 mins

Language: Italian

Director: Lucio Fulci

ActionAdventureHorrorFantasyEpic heroes

In a realm outside of time, a terrifying challenge arises. A young man wielding a magical bow and arrows sets out on a perilous quest across an enchanted land, determined to purge the darkness. He allies with an outlaw to confront a malevolent witch who seeks to seize the bow for her own evil purposes.

Conquest (1983) – Full Plot Summary & Ending Explained

A youth named Ilias leaves his paradise home for the wilderness, his father marking the rite of passage by gifting him a magical bow that will test his courage and resolve. In a land where small tribes are preyed upon by hostile creatures, Ilias’s journey soon places him in the path of danger and wonder. The masked leader Ocron watches from the shadows as a faceless youth with a powerful bow dares to strike, and she dispatches her troopers to hunt this newcomer down.

A band of Ocron’s marauders moves to seize the bow and capture Ilias, but they are thwarted when the outlaw Mace crashes into their camp, delivering a brutal beatdown that sends the attackers fleeing. With fierce survival instincts and a growing sense of camaraderie, Mace teams up with Ilias on a quest to purge the land of evil. During a rough training session, Mace kills a random hunter as they test the bow’s power, and together they desecrate the hunter’s camp by stealing his game, a grim reminder of the price of combat.

The danger escalates when Ocron dispatches Fado to capture Ilias and the bow. The two travelers press on, resting for the night among a tribe sheltered in cave walls, where they offer a fresh animal kill as a peace offering. There, Ilias recognizes a young girl from earlier in the journey—Ayana—and the two youths drift closer before fate intervenes. Masked attackers strike again, killing the girl and abducting Ilias, along with the bow. Mace tracks the kidnapper’s camp and wades into a bloody confrontation to rescue Ilias, restoring a flicker of hope amid the encroaching threat.

In the lair of Ocron, Fado is punished for failing to capture the bow, burned on a giant hot plate as a stark warning. Ocron calls forth the Great Zora, a spirit that inhabits the body of a white wolf. She offers herself, body and soul, to Zora if he can kill Ilias, raising the stakes of the struggle and hinting at darker forces at play.

Meanwhile, Mace grows wary, doubting their ability to challenge Ocron and choosing to escort Ilias as far as the sea. Their path runs along a landscape thick with danger, and a swarm of tiny poisoned arrows erupts from the shrubbery, injuring Ilias and beginning a rapid deterioration of his condition. The two press on to a coastal meadow where a rare plant can cure the poison; Mace sails the coastline with Ilias to reach safety, while he adventures ashore to confront undead beings and a spectral double of himself—the double is revealed to be Zora, and then it vanishes again, leaving questions in its wake.

The plant heals Ilias, but the experience leaves him disenchanted with the mission, and he begs to return home with Mace, who refuses to claim the bow as his own. No sooner do they part than a swarm of cobweb-covered monsters descends, binding Mace to a wooden cross and demanding Ilias’s whereabouts. Ilias returns in a blaze of archery to save his companion, yet Mace falls from the cross into the sea as rescue unfolds. In a remarkable turn, an army of super-intelligent dolphins gnaws at the ropes and frees him, washing him ashore while Ilias arrives with a renewed sense of purpose to stand beside him and continue the fight against Ocron.

That very night, Ilias is seized and dragged into a subterranean lair by monsters. Mace follows, engaging in a fierce chase through twisting caverns until he finds Ilias hanging upside down, his head severed. Zora returns with Ilias’s head and the bow, delivering both to Ocron as a grim payoff to the ordeal. Mace kindles a funeral pyre for Ilias, and the boy’s spirit speaks within him, guiding him to anoint himself with the ashes to inherit a power Cronos granted to Ilias—the bow becomes his to wield.

The next morning, Mace faces Ocron in her lair, and the bow shoots from her grasp into his hand. He confronts all of Ocron’s werewolves with a flurry of magical arrows, and one shot shatters her mask, revealing the ghoul beneath the human façade. Ocron dies, her corpse transforming into a wolf that gallops away into the wilderness alongside Zora. With the shadow of evil receding, Mace resolves to carry forward Ilias’s mission and continue the fight to rid the land of darkness.
